The Mediating Role of Personality Compatibility, Couple Communication, and Sexual Life in Psychological Resilience and Marital Satisfaction of Women with Breast Cancer

| description | Background: We investigated the mediating role of personality compatibility, couple communication, and sexual life in the psychological resilience and marital satisfaction of women with breast cancer. Methods: This is a cross-sectional survey. From March 2022 to June 2022, we enrolled 212 women with breast cancer from a tertiary tumor hospital in Xinjiang, China using a convenient sampling method. The basic information of patients was collected. The marriage quality and psychological resilience were assessed with the Enrich Marital Inventory and Connor-Davidson resilience scale, respectively. Counting data are expressed using the number and frequency while measuring data are presented using mean ± standard deviation. Statistical tests included one-way ANOVA and t-test. Pearson correlation was performed. The mediating effects were analyzed using the Baron and Kenny stepwise method. Results: The mean marriage quality score of women with breast cancer in marital satisfaction was 31.38 ± 8.36, in couple communication was 31.28 ± 7.15, in sexual life was 31.16 ± 7.76, in personality compatibility was 29.61 ± 7.32, and in psychological resilience was 53.60 ± 12.05, all of which were lower than the corresponding female norms. Correlation analysis showed that the three factors of psychological resilience (tenacity, strength, and optimism) of women with breast cancer were positively correlated with marital quality (marital satisfaction, personality compatibility, couple communication, and sexual life). The mediating effects of personality compatibility, couple communication, and sexual life on psychological resilience and marital satisfaction of women with breast cancer were significant (p < 0.001). Their effect values accounted for 48.6%, 63.1%, and 64.4% of the total effects, respectively. Conclusions: The level of psychological resilience and marital satisfaction of women with breast cancer is low. Psychological resilience can not only directly affect the marital satisfaction of women with breast cancer, but also indirectly affect marital quality through personality compatibility, couple communication, and sexual life. Medical workers should pay attention to the psychological status and marital satisfaction of women with breast cancer. |
